The role:
The Home Equity Loan Officer is responsible for originating, processing, and closing home equity loans for qualified members. This individual will work closely with members to understand their financial needs and assess their eligibility for various home equity loan products. Additionally, the Loan Officer will ensure compliance with lending regulations and SoFi policies throughout the loan origination process.
What you’ll do:
Evaluate initial loan applications and documentation to confirm creditworthiness and ability to repay Complete initial analysis of applicants’ credit, and income, by verifying initial decisions and communicating this to the applicant Communicate critical origination timeline, product, pricing, and underwriting requirements to all applicants Perform outbound calls to applicants and work with the applicant to ensure receipt of required documentation critical to completing the origination process Communicate suspense, loan approval, and/or declinations to ensure the member is informed at all times Coordinate and manage realtors, builders, mobile signers and other third parties Oversee loan process to ensure timely delivery and content communication with the borrower of initial disclosures, changed circumstance re-disclosing, delivery of closing disclosure, and closing documentsImprove upon and refine sales and customer service knowledge and techniques via ongoing training Maximize the number of qualified loans funded monthly Manage and maintain your pipeline of leads provided to you from a centralized lead generation engine
